This textbook covers financial systems and services, particularly focusing on the present system and future developments. Broken into four parts, it briefly covers the history of financial markets to present day, discusses the future of financial markets, and ends with an overview of the law and regulatory components of this progressive system. The book incorporates extremely recent advances such as FinTech, blockchain, and artificial intelligence as applied to financial institutions and markets, and discusses trends likely to reshape the global financial system in the 21st century, including the rise of emerging countries (BRICS), the shift of economic power from the United States to Asia, and the likely new world financial order. It also explores these themes while discussing central banks and monetary policy, interest rates, inflation/deflation, financial markets and instruments, exchange rates, and FOREX. Lastly, it discusses the legal and regulatory framework of these advancements. Combining rigorous detail alongside exercises and PowerPoint slides for each chapter, this textbook helps finance students understand the wide breadth of financial systems and speculates the forthcoming developments in the industry. |
